Multifragmentation and Fluctuation of Interaction Potential

Abstract: The variation of equipotential lines of interaction potential with time intuitively gives the information about the fluctuation of the potential in intermediate energy heavy ion collisions. At the early stage of collisions, the potential value in the central region of the system could be positive. The pursued irregular deformation of equipotential lines in the region, especially the appearance of the negative curvature of the equipotential lines, causes the chaotic nucleonic motion. The phase difference of the neighboring nucleons increases with time exponentially, and the phase space of nucleons therefore separates and causes the multifragmentation.
